现在大家都知道,区块链钱包就是一个可以存储加密货币的地方。可是,去中心化的魅力就在于你能够掌控自己的资产。自己制作钱包,真的是一种很酷的体验。首先,你可以完全掌控私钥,不用再担心交易所跑路。其次,动手做钱包的过程,能让你对整个区块链有更深的理解,省钱也就顺便实现了。
首先,大家不需要太多难度系数高的程序语言,最基本的HTML和JavaScript就够用了。为了后续的安全,我们需要一个好的文本编辑器,比如Visual Studio Code,这样可以随时随地编写代码。电脑上最好装一个Git,以及Node.js,因为你可能会需要它来处理一些包。
安装Node.js后,打开终端,输入命令行安装一些相关的库。这里推荐用npm安装web3.js,这个库可以帮助你与以太坊网络交互。命令是:
npm install web3
用了这个库,我们得以简化与区块链的互动。接下来,别忘了确保你的Node.js是最新版本哦,老版本可能会有一些报错。
在创建钱包之前,先在你的文本编辑器中新建一个文件,命名为“wallet.js”。然后,我们可以开始用web3.js创建一个钱包。示例代码如下:
const Web3 = require('web3');
const web3 = new Web3();
// 创建一个新钱包
const wallet = web3.eth.accounts.create();
console.log(`钱包地址: ${wallet.address}`);
console.log(`私钥: ${wallet.privateKey}`);
这段代码会生成一个新的钱包,打印出钱包地址和私钥。请务必将私钥妥善保存,因为没有它,你将无法再访问这个钱包。你看,代码写好了,不复杂吧?
私钥是你进行交易的唯一凭证。安全是重中之重!可以考虑几种方案,比如把私钥写在纸上,放到保险箱里,或者使用密码管理器。不过,我得告诉你,最安全的是永远不要在网上保存它,哪怕是看起来很靠谱的网站。骗子太多了!
有了自己的区块链钱包后,你会想用它来进行交易。这里有些小技巧可以帮助你更好地使用钱包。首先,寻找能够支持你钱包地址的交易平台进行资金转入。其次,熟悉转账过程。基本的步骤是:输入对方的钱包地址、转账金额,再确认交易。
特别提醒,转账后请耐心等待网络确认,回头查看一下交易是否成功。很多时候,网络会因为拥堵而稍微延迟,你得有耐心。
创建钱包后,也别以为就可以高枕无忧。定期对你的代码进行更新是很重要的。保持系统更新,记得检查你的库版本,不然容易出现安全隐患。另外,时常备份钱包的私钥和种子短语,这可以帮助你恢复钱包。可以启用多重签名功能,增加安全性。
自己动手做钱包,有点像是自己组装一个乐高玩具。虽然开始的时候可能不太顺利,但慢慢来,就会找到乐趣。这个过程中,我不仅提升了编程能力,更对区块链的运作有了更深的理解。你也不妨试试,制作自己的区块链钱包,也许会给你带来意想不到的收获和快乐。
记住,技术是工具,而安全才是关键!希望你在这个旅程中,收获的不只有钱包,还有对区块链的热爱!
2003-2026 tp官方下载 @版权所有 |网站地图|浙ICP备2024139055号-1